Syntax dari MQL4 ini mirip c/c++.

Langsung saja kita bahas satu per satu

1. Deklarasi dan Penamaan Variabel

yang valid : 
Code:
double aa;
double aaa,bbb;
double aaaa=1;
double bb,cc=2;
double a=0,b=1;

double d=2,
e=3,
f=4;
double itu tipe data nya, bisa diganti int, string, bool, dll
a-f itu nama variablenya.

jadi intinya : (yang paling simple)
Code:
tipe_data nama_variabel=nilai;
klo ude kebiasa coding, kombinasi seperti diatas juga bisa dipakai

klo mau dibikin biar bisa diubah2 oleh user, tambahi aja extern
jadi :
Code:
extern tipe_data nama_variabel=nilai;
oya, nama variable ini case sensitive. Nama_Variabel beda ama nama_variabel

untuk array, akan dijelaskan di bagian lain. (soalnya klo pemula jarang pakai array  )

aturan penamaan variabel :

- panjangnya max 31 karakter
- harus diawali huruf besar, huruf kecil atau _ (tidak bisa angka atau simbol lain selain _ )
- tidak bisa menggunakan keyword

contoh2 keyword : bool, color, extern, static, Case, Else, If, true, false dan lain2




2. Comment

untuk tulis comment, ada 2 cara
1. menambahkan // di awal kalimat
2. menggunakan /* */

contoh

Code:
int stoploss=10; //stoploss dari trade
atau

Code:
/*
Stoploss diisi dalam point
*/
int stoploss=10;
kalimat sesudahnya // pada baris yang sama tidak akan dibaca oleh program
dan apapun yang diapit /* dan */ juga tidak akan dibaca oleh program